CVE-2024-55627

5.9 · MEDIUM
Published Jan 6, 2025 oisf CWE-122 EPSS 1.02% (61th pctl)

Overview

CVE-2024-55627 is a medium-severity vulnerability affecting oisf suricata. It was published on January 6, 2025 and has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 5.9 (MEDIUM).

This vulnerability has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 5.9, rated MEDIUM. It can be exploited remotely over the network. No authentication or special privileges are required for exploitation.

Technical Description

Suricata is a network Intrusion Detection System, Intrusion Prevention System and Network Security Monitoring engine. Prior to 7.0.8, a specially crafted TCP stream can lead to a very large buffer overflow while being zero-filled during initialization with memset due to an unsigned integer underflow. The issue has been addressed in Suricata 7.0.8.
